    Came in after researching peruvian places in the area, looked at the menu and really wanted the adobo. Had decently high but not crazy expectations because of the prices and needless to say coming here was definitely worth it. We got the Adobo and the Ceviche Mixto and we liked both a lot. The ceviche was one of the best I have ever had in awhile, the fish was fresh and a good variety, as well as the peruvian flavor was unique to set it apart from any other dish Ive had. I wish the portions were larger but the dish was amazing and I couldn't get enough, would recommend. The adobo was very flavorful and honestly the portion was a little bigger than I expected. I loved the texture of the meat as well, was recommended in hindsight to get a tortilla, I think this is a really good idea so maybe next time! Needed a to go box and honestly got pretty wavy off one drink no complaints here. To be honest this isn't something I care a lot about but I guess the selection of drinks could be more varied - if this is important to you perhaps you should factor this in. Overall- 8.5/10. This is a place I would recommend, food was great, servers were so nice to be honest. Making a reservation was very easy. Very satisfactory experience.

    We went here for a birthday celebration and there is a lot of space for big groups. We had 8 people in our party and there was plenty of room for everyone. Service was attentive and the drinks were good. I had the sangria, which arrived in a very full glass loaded with juicy bits of fruits. My husband was very happy with his old fashioned. The pisco sour and pisco punch didn't seem too different from each other according to our family members who ordered them but I didn't try either of them. The empanada platter had four different types; beef, chicken, corn, and spinach & mushroom. They were delicious - savory with a hint of sweetness from the light dusting of powdered sugar, I think. It was served with a sauce but I thought they were fine on their own. The squid ink paella was rich with tender calamari rings, clams, shrimp, chunks of fish and slices of olives. It could have used a bit more acidity like a squeeze of lemon but it that's a minor complaint. The tuna tartare served with house made chips was also good and it had hominy mixed in with the avocado and ahi. It was topped with cucumber slices and a quarter of a hard boiled egg which surprisingly gave it some interesting texture. I liked it but it could do witha bit of added heat from peppers. I would come back here again and maybe next time I'll bring my ghost pepper sea salt to spice some entrees to my liking.
